﻿#keyword{ width: 410px; height: 36px; line-height: 36px; font-size: 13px; color:#aaa; border: 2px solid #ee0626; border-right: none; overflow: hidden; padding-left: 11px; display: block; }
#search-body .search-tag .hover { color: #ee7600; }
#search-body .search-tag a { float: left; margin-right: 17px; color: #aaa; }
#search-body .search-tag { height: 24px; line-height: 24px; }
#search-body { width: 410px; height: 70px; float: left; margin-left: 53px; padding-top: 39px; }
#search_suggest ol li span.suggest-key { color: #555; font-size: 12px; }
#search_suggest ol li span.suggest-result { color:#4399f0; padding-left:18px;}
#search_suggest ol li {cursor:pointer; padding-left:10px; height:30px; line-height: 30px; overflow: hidden; }
#search_suggest ol li.selected { background:#f2f2f2;}
#search_suggest ol { width:426px; border:1px solid #ddd; border-top:0;}
#search_suggest {position:absolute;z-index:902;background:#FFF; top: 40px !important;}
.bor-r-n { border-right: none !important; }
.clear { clear: both; }
.clearfix:after{visibility:hidden;display:block;font-size:0;content: " ";clear:both;height:0;}
.clearfix{*zoom:1;}
.fl {float: left;}

.fr {float: right;}
.head { width: 1100px; height: 125px;margin-left:auto;margin-right:auto; }
.head .head-bottom .fl img{padding-top: 26px;}
.head .head-bottom .fr img{padding-top: 40px;}
.head-top .span2 a{margin-right: 0px !important;}
.head-top { width: 100%; height: 32px; line-height: 32px; /*margin-top: 100px;*/ background: #f1f1f1; }
.head-top-con .fr span a { margin-right: 15px; }
.head-top-con .fr span i { color: #ff0c2e; }
.head-top-con .fr span { display: block; float: left; }
.head-top-con .span1 { margin-right: 0px; }
.head-top-con .span2 { padding-left: 25px; background: url(../newimages/shopping-ico.jpg) no-repeat left center; }
.head-top-con a {font-size: 13px; }
.head-top-con i {  color: #888;}
.head-top-con { width: 1100px; margin: 0 auto; color: #888;}
.head-top.welcome_bg { position: relative; }
.header { width: 100%; min-width: 1100px; background: #fff; overflow: hidden; }
.mr-r-n { margin-right: 0px !important; }

.sddm
{
	padding-left:15px;
	padding-right:15px;
	float: left;
	font-size: 16px;
	font-weight: bold;
	color: #FFFFFF;
}

.sddm a
{
	font-size: 16px;
	font-weight: bold;
	color: #FFFFFF;
}
.sddm a:hover
{
	font-size: 16px;
	font-weight: bold;
	color: #FFF000;
}
#footer{width:100%;height:546px;padding-bottom: 31px;background: #333333;}
#footer .top_foot{width:100%;height:97px;background: #3b3b3b;}
#footer .top_foot .content{width:1200px;height:67px;margin:0 auto;}
#footer .top_foot .content ul{padding-top:31px;}
#footer .top_foot .content ul li{width:100px;height:42px;line-height: 23px;display: inline-block;vertical-align: top;padding-left: 42px;margin-left: 4px;text-align: center;color:#c1c1c1;font-size: 16px;font-family: '微软雅黑';}
#footer .top_foot .content ul .good{background: url(images/good.png) no-repeat left bottom;margin-left: 4px;margin-right: 15px;}
#footer .top_foot .content ul .shop{background: url(images/w_house.png) no-repeat left bottom;margin-right: 15px;}
#footer .top_foot .content ul .hour{background: url(images/hour.png) no-repeat left bottom;padding-left: 39px;margin-right: 15px;}
#footer .top_foot .content ul .team{width:125px;background: url(images/people.png) no-repeat left bottom;padding-left: 32px;margin-right: 15px}
#footer .top_foot .content ul .time{width:125px;background: url(images/clock.png) no-repeat left bottom;padding-left: 32px;margin-right: 15px;}
#footer .top_foot .content ul .go{width:125px;background: url(images/plane.png) no-repeat left bottom;padding-left: 56px;}
#footer .top_foot .content ul li span{color:#7e8082;font-size: 12px;}
#footer .foot{width:1200px;height:460px;margin:0 auto;background: url(images/foot_bg.png) no-repeat right 70px;}
#footer .foot .wechat{display: inline-block;margin-right: 15px;vertical-align: top;font-size: 12px;color:#b5b5b5;font-family: '微软雅黑';width:100px;text-align: center;height:110px;margin-top: 50px;}
#footer .foot .number{display: inline-block;vertical-align: top;font-size: 12px;line-height: 38px;color:#b5b5b5;font-family: '微软雅黑';margin-top: 45px;}
#footer .foot .number span{font-size: 18px;color:#fff;font-family: '微软雅黑';}
#footer .foot .wechat img{margin-bottom: 8px;max-width:84px;max-height:84px;}
#footer .foot .art_cate{margin-top: 55px;margin-left: 10px;display: inline-block;vertical-align: top;text-align: center;width:100px;margin-right: 45px;}
#footer .foot .art_cate a{overflow: hidden;text-overflow: ellipsis;white-space: nowrap;width: 100%;}
#footer .foot .art_cate a:hover{text-decoration: underline;}
#footer .foot .art_cate .cate{font-size: 14px;color:#c1c1c1;line-height: 20px;}
#footer .foot .art_cate .article{font-size: 12px;color:#838383;line-height: 28px;}
#footer .foot .message{width:670px;margin:0 auto;margin-top: 75px;font-size: 12px;line-height: 26px;color:#838383;text-align: center;}
#footer .foot .message a{font-size: 12px;line-height: 26px;color:#838383;}
#footer .foot .message a:hover{color:#fff;}
